Understanding Office Clearances

Office clearances are a critical component of property clearance services, especially when businesses are relocating, downsizing, or closing operations. This process involves the systematic removal of office furniture, equipment, documents, and other assets to ensure a smooth transition.
Efficient office clearance not only minimizes downtime but also ensures that valuable items are either redeployed or disposed of responsibly. Proper management of this process can lead to significant cost savings and enhanced organizational efficiency.

Steps Involved in Office Clearance

The office clearance process typically involves several key steps:
- Assessment: Evaluating the scope of clearance required.
- Planning: Developing a detailed clearance plan.
- Execution: Carrying out the clearance activities efficiently.
- Disposal: Ensuring proper disposal or recycling of items.
- Final Inspection: Verifying that the clearance meets all requirements.
Each step is crucial in ensuring a seamless transition, minimizing disruptions to business operations.

Preparing for an Office Clearance
Preparation is key to a successful office clearance. Here are some essential steps:
- Inventory Management: Catalog all items to be cleared.
- Data Protection: Securely handle sensitive documents and digital data.
- Communication: Inform employees and stakeholders about the clearance schedule.
- Logistics Planning: Coordinate transportation and storage needs.
- Timeline Setting: Establish a clear timeline to keep the process on track.
Effective preparation ensures that the clearance process is organized and efficient.
Ensuring Minimal Disruption
One of the primary concerns during office clearances is minimizing disruption to daily operations. To achieve this:
- Schedule clearance activities during off-peak hours.
- Maintain clear communication with all departments.
- Implement a phased clearance approach.
These strategies help maintain productivity while the clearance is underway.
